Fiabilitate

6
Photo Downloader Aceasta aplicatie descarca si afiseaza toate pozele intr-o lista derulanta. Se poate da click pe orice poza descarcata. Aceasta actiune va deschide un nou screen care va afisa poza respectiva full screen. Un nou click pe aceasta poza va deschide o galerie cu un scroll lateral. Aplicatia functioneaza pe orice device cu Android 4.0+. Inspectie dirijata – cazuri de utilizare 1. – clasa MainPage Actor: Utilizatorul Scenariu: Utilizatorul tasteaza adresa URL si apasa pe butonul ‘Go’. Alternativ: daca aplicatia revine din background se vor afisa ultimele imagini de pe site-ul introdus anterior, fara a se reapela URL-ul. Exceptie: daca din anumite motive nu pot fi descarcate si afisate imaginile ( URL invalid, memorie insuficienta) va aparea un mesaj de eroare.

description

Tema 1

Transcript of Fiabilitate

Page 1: Fiabilitate

Photo Downloader

Aceasta aplicatie descarca si afiseaza toate pozele intr-o lista derulanta. Se poate da click pe orice poza descarcata. Aceasta actiune va deschide un nou screen care va afisa poza respectiva full screen. Un nou click pe aceasta poza va deschide o galerie cu un scroll lateral.

Aplicatia functioneaza pe orice device cu Android 4.0+.

Inspectie dirijata – cazuri de utilizare

1. – clasa MainPage

Actor: Utilizatorul

Scenariu: Utilizatorul tasteaza adresa URL si apasa pe butonul ‘Go’.

Alternativ: daca aplicatia revine din background se vor afisa ultimele imagini de pe site-ul introdus anterior, fara a se reapela URL-ul.

Exceptie: daca din anumite motive nu pot fi descarcate si afisate imaginile ( URL invalid, memorie insuficienta) va aparea un mesaj de eroare.

Nivel frecventa: mare

Nivel critical: mare

Nivel risc: mediu

2. – clasa Scroll

Actorul: Utilizatorul

Page 2: Fiabilitate

Scenariu: Utilizatorul da click pe o poza din lista. La urmatorul click pe poza care este full screen, se deschide o galerie cu scroll lateral.

Exceptie: daca site-ul accesat contine un numar foarte mare de imagini, la scroll-ul lateral acestea se vor descarca treptat. In cazul in care utilizatorul deruleaza foarte repede, unele imagini nu se vor incarca si se va afisa un mesaj de eroare.

Nivel frecventa: mediu

Nivel critical: mare

Nivel risc: mare

3. – clasa MainPage

Actorul:UtilizatorulScenariu: Utilizatorul da de 2 ori click pe o poza din lista initiala. Se deschide doar imaginea full screen, si nu galeria.

Exceptie: Cand se revine la lista initiala, URL va fi iar apelat, descarcand iar toate pozele. Posibil ca imaginea respectiva sa nu mai fie in lista daca site-ul respectiv are un trafic foarte mare de imagini.

Nivel frecventa: mic

Nivel critical: mic

Nivel risc: mic

Criteriu Interpretarea cerintelorCompletare Diagrama cazurilor de utilizare prezinta toate functiile necesare

pentru un produs satisfacatorCorectitudine Fiecare caz de utilizare reprezinta o cerintaConsistenta Fiecare functie a aplicatiei este specificată în același mod peste

tot unde este descrisa

Page 3: Fiabilitate

Repartizarea cazurilor de test în funcţie de frecvenţa şi criticalitatea cazurilor de utilizare a aplicatiei

Caz Frecventa Critic Valoare combinata

Rang Numar de cazuri de test

1. Initializare aplicatie

Mare Mare Mare 1 3

2. Derulare imagini

Mediu Mare Mare 2 3

3.Dublu click lista initiala

Mic Mic Mic 1 2

Page 4: Fiabilitate

Diagrama de clase

Page 5: Fiabilitate

Diagrama de activitati

1. Open APK

2. Introducere URL + apasare Go

Adresa valida

Incarcare lista imagini Reapelare pas 2

Imagine fullscreen

Scroll gallery

da nuu